HYSF SF33M-2S2T-FL is a compact hybrid 2-optical + 2-electrical female flange socket connector for panel/bulkhead mounting. IP68 rated, 60 MPa tested, designed for combined high-speed optical data and power transmission in ROVs, underwater lighting, sensors and deepsea hybrid photoelectric applications up to 6000 m.

The HYSF SF33M-2S2T-FL delivers reliable hybrid 2-optical + 2-electrical connectivity in a robust flange-mounted socket design with M28x1.5 thread and 50 mm flange width, ideal for secure panel installations in space-constrained subsea housings.
Precision 316L stainless steel body with gold-plated electrical contacts and high-quality optical ferrules, double O-ring sealing. Pre-terminated with hybrid optical/electrical leads for seamless integration.
The preferred solution for underwater lighting + power penetrations, compact ROV sensor interfaces, hybrid camera feeds and demanding deepsea systems requiring combined optical data and electrical power in minimal footprint. ISO9001-2015 certified with 100% hyperbaric testing.
Model: SF33M-2S2T-FL
Brand: HYSF
Type: Hybrid 2-Optical + 2-Electrical Female Flange Socket
Gender: Female
Optical Channels: 2
Electrical Channels: 2
Contact Material: Gold-plated Brass (Electrical), Ceramic Ferrule (Optical)
Current Rating: 10A per electrical pin (typical)
Voltage Rating: 600V AC/DC
Optical Loss: <0.5 dB (typical)
Housing Material: 316L Stainless Steel
Sealing: Double O-Ring
Flange Width: 50 mm
Thread: M28x1.5
Mounting: Flange with Threaded Body
Cable: Pre-terminated Hybrid Optical/Electrical Leads
Waterproof Rating: IP68
Pressure Rating: 60 MPa (~6000 m)
Operating Temperature: -20°C to 80°C
Application: Underwater Lighting + Power Penetrations, Compact ROV Sensor Interfaces, Hybrid Camera Feeds, Deepsea Photoelectric Hybrid Distribution
Certification: ISO9001-2015
Compatibility: Corresponding Hybrid Male Plugs
